Technical Field

[0001] This utility model belongs to the technical field of wind turbine nacelle covers, and specifically relates to a flip-over hoisting tool. Background Technology

[0002] The nacelle is one of the main components of a wind turbine generator. Traditional nacelle structures typically consist of three large panels—left, right, and top—which could be easily installed by workers using overhead cranes during production. However, with the development of large-megawatt wind turbine generators, the overall size of the nacelle has increased significantly. Nacelle designs now incorporate multiple panels, resulting in smaller individual panels but a greater number of panels, thus requiring frequent installation and removal.

[0003] Traditional hoisting tools have a relatively simple structure. After hoisting, they are mostly turned over manually, which is laborious and inefficient for workers. They can easily damage the product when hoisting the sheet and pose safety risks.

[0004] Currently, there are some existing tilting hoisting tools, but they may all have certain problems, such as complex or unstable fixed component structures, inconvenient operation, or unsuitability for fixing the nacelle cover. Some tilting component structures are also relatively complex, and the size of the hoisting component is fixed and cannot be adjusted. Summary of the Invention

Detailed Implementation

[0028] The following describes a specific embodiment of the present invention in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ings. However, it should be understood that the scope of protection of the present invention is not limited to the specific embodiment.

[0029] Example: Figure 1-5 As shown in the figure, the present invention provides a flip-up hoisting tool, including a hoisting assembly 1, a rotating assembly 2, and a fixing assembly 3. The fixing assembly 3 is rotatably connected to both sides of the hoisting assembly 1 through the rotating assemblies 2 on both sides. The fixing assembly 3 includes an L-shaped fixing seat 31 and an upper pressure plate 32 hinged to the L-shaped fixing seat 31. The L-shaped fixing seat 31 and the upper pressure plate 32 form a limiting groove. The upper pressure plate 32 is provided with a locking assembly. An angle locking assembly is provided between the upper pressure plate 32 and the L-shaped fixing seat 31. The position of the upper pressure plate 32 is locked by the angle locking assembly.

[0030] Specifically, the locking assembly includes a locking bolt 34 and a locking washer 35. The contact surface between the locking washer 35 and the workpiece 5 may be provided with a rubber gasket to protect the product surface.

[0031] Specifically, the upper pressure plate 32 is hinged to the L-shaped fixed base 31 via the hinge 33. The upper pressure plate 32 is flipped upward to facilitate the insertion of the workpiece 5. After the workpiece 5 is inserted, the hinge 33 is returned to its original position and locked by the locking bolt 34.

[0032] The angle locking component is an angle adjustment plate component.

[0033] The angle adjustment plate assembly includes an arc-shaped angle plate 61 disposed on the upper pressure plate 32 and a guide locking assembly. The arc-shaped angle plate 61 is provided with an arc-shaped guide hole 62. The guide locking assembly includes a threaded sleeve 63 fixed on an L-shaped fixing seat 31 and a locking screw 64 that cooperates with the threaded sleeve 63.

[0034] In some embodiments, the upper pressure plate 32 is a magnetic upper pressure plate, and the hanger assembly 1 is provided with a magnet 36 at the corresponding position. After the magnetic upper pressure plate is flipped upward, it is attracted by the magnet 36, which facilitates the placement of the workpiece 5. The magnet 36 is specifically set on the movable column 16, and the angle locking assembly is an angle adjustment plate assembly.

[0035] Specifically, the rotating assembly 2 includes a rotating handle 21, a meshing gear set 22 (which may consist of a large gear and a small gear), a rotating shaft 23, and an angle locking element 24. The rotating handle 21 is connected to the power input end of the gear set 22. Specifically, the rotating handle 21 and the small gear of the gear set 22 are fixed together by a square key 38, which serves as the power input end. The end of the rotating handle 21 is provided with a cotter pin. The rotating shaft 23 and the large gear of the gear set 22 are fixed together by a square key 38 and a C-shaped retaining ring 39, which serves as the power output end. This transmission structure can reduce the force during the overturning process, saving workers' energy. The rotating shaft 23 is connected to the power output end of the gear set 22. The shaft end is provided with a cotter pin 40. The rotating shaft 23 is rotatably connected to the hanger assembly 1. The angle locking component 24 locks the angle of the rotating shaft 23. Gear fixing seats 26 are provided on both sides of the hanger assembly 1. The outer ends of the gear set 22 and the rotating shaft 23 are rotatably connected to the gear fixing seats 26. The outer end of the rotating shaft 23 is provided with a screw. The angle locking component 24 is a lock nut, which locks the angle.

[0036] In some embodiments, the rotating shaft 23 is rotatably connected to the hanger assembly 1 via a one-way bearing 25 and a rolling bearing 37. The one-way bearing 25 can control the rotation to be in only one direction during hoisting, avoiding the safety risks of bidirectional rotation of the product in the air.

[0037] Specifically, the hanger assembly 1 includes a length-adjustable main crossbeam and length-adjustable uprights connected to both sides of the length-adjustable main crossbeam, each capable of length locking. The length-adjustable main crossbeam includes a fixed main crossbeam 11 and two movable main crossbeams 12 on both sides. The movable main crossbeams 12 are slidably connected to the fixed main crossbeam 11. The movable main crossbeam 12 has several first connecting holes 13 along its length direction. The fixed main crossbeam 11 has a first pin 14. The length-adjustable uprights include a fixed upright 15 and a lower movable upright 16. The upper end of the fixed upright 15 is connected to the movable main crossbeam 12, and the lower end of the fixed upright 15 is slidably connected to the movable upright 16. The movable upright 16 is connected to a rotating assembly 2 and a fixed assembly 3. The movable upright 16 has several second connecting holes 17 along its length direction. The fixed upright 15 has a second pin 18.

[0038] In some embodiments, a sling 41 and a ring 42 are connected above the hanger assembly 1. The sling 41 can be a herringbone sling.
